I also can't create new text documents

I am running Vista Ultimate SP1 32-bit.

The Problem: When I try to right click and then hover over "New," Windows Explorer crashes. I have to ctrl-alt-del and kill it, then restart explorer.

I think the problem started about a week or two ago when I was fed up with not seeing a New -> Notepad or text document in the menu. So I tried to research a fix, and if I remember correctly, I might have modified a registry file. I didn't find out that it actually broke the New context menu until more recently. I would take a screenshot, but obviously can't Prnt Scr because Explorer crashes.

Perhaps the New Notepad option disappeared when I installed Notepad++ many months ago (version 5.4.4).

I read this thread: http://www.techsupportforum.com/micr...-document.html and I am fairly sure I followed the directions correctly from post #11. It didn't fix my problem.

I also just read this announcement: http://www.techsupportforum.com/micr...-cleaners.html and should tell you that I have CCleaner (v2.14.763) installed and I'm pretty sure I have used the registry cleaner on it in the past. But hopefully that is not related to my problem.

I am speaking of Windows System Restore - not the option that restores your system back to factory default settings causing you to lose all.

Windows System restore touches only system files and most importantly - the registry. Your personal files remain untouched. I use it at home with the kids on a daily basis sometimes.
